Output 7261a238286ca2e6dee3f76f715e83b9a303b61d927ac5d511e5814d77ffdb29:23

value
28343318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24fd47192efdffc92057255f560e0f02ae8b30c3 OP_EQUAL
address
354bfVeSnMo91oVCRAd38nk3y6LBFBLmUQ
transaction
7261a238286ca2e6dee3f76f715e83b9a303b61d927ac5d511e5814d77ffdb29
spent
true